We are noticing higher prices with our vendors. Housecleaners usually could be found that charged $30/hr. Now our newest cleaner is at $55/hr. Our favorite roto-rooter vendor charges a minimum of $200 for a service call, plus a charge for the equipment used. At least he guarantees his work. Our cheapest handyman just retired. Painting? If I give you a good bid, you'll probably ask for a 2nd opinion. It's taken me months to even find a "soft wash" vendor to safely clean up vinyl fencing and siding.

One of our homes recently experienced a washer malfunction that released a significant amount of water into the garage. The situation escalated quickly due to stored boxes in the space, which absorbed the water and spread moisture throughout the area.
